OS Map is a tool to turn your Android phone into a handy Ordnance Survey map, with your GPS position pinpointed on it!
· Nearly all OS Map scales available (including 250,000 and 50,000).
· Touch-scrolling - simply use your finger to drag the map around.
· Fast resume from standby and fast position updates.
· No subscription fees - uses the free OpenSpace API.
· Custom waypoint support.
· Get your location as a grid reference.
· Includes a moving, overlaid magnetic compass!
· Smooth panning.
· Detailed location information.
What's New in This Release:
Bug fixes:
· Fixed waypoint compass - now points in the right direction. Ahem.
· App no longer crashes if no location sources available (e.g. GPS and Wireless Locations turned off).
· Spelling of "Centreing" altered following widespread criticism.
· "Loading" screen no longer gets stuck. Hopefully.
New features:
· Search - returns results from the Ordnance Survey Gazetteer, ordered by distance.
· Waypoints updated to allow custom names (thanks to Simon Harper for suggestions).
· Quota checking (Preferences -> Check Remaining Quota).
· Added emergency position information if no internet connection - this provides your current grid reference for location on a paper map or the emergency services.
· Option to keep screen on while getting position fix (power on/off works as normal).
· Customise information text colour
· Disable loading screen (bug should be fixed, but added option anyway).
· Android 1.6 (Donut) compatible
